Complaint Description

TL* THE CONTACT OWNS A 2008 TOYOTA SIENNA. THE CONTACT STATED THAT THE VEHICLE WAS INCLUDED AND PARTIALLY REMEDIED UNDER NHTSA CAMPAIGN NUMBER: 14V273000 (TIRES) HOWEVER, THE REMAINING PART TO DO THE RECALL REPAIR WAS UNAVAILABLE. THE CONTACT STATED THAT THE MANUFACTURER EXCEEDED A REASONABLE AMOUNT OF TIME FOR THE RECALL REPAIR. THE MANUFACTURER WAS NOTIFIED OF THE ISSUE. THE CONTACT HAD NOT EXPERIENCED A FAILURE. ..UPDATED 06-08-15 *BF THE CONSUMER STATED THERE WAS EXCESSIVE CORROSION OF THE SPARE TIRE CARRIER CABLE. SPARE TIRE AND CABLE WERE REMOVED FROM THE VEHICLE. THE SPARE TIRE WAS PLACED IN THE OPEN CARGO AREA NEAR THE REAR OF THE VEHICLE CAUSING BOTH A SAFETY ISSUE AND INCONVENIENCE IN THE USE OF THE CARGO AREA AND REAR SEATS. UPDATED 11/23/15 *JS
